Output 5dec07f3fb58690492e3faab3d07d287c2266d66d4cc3f86cb04f4bb6d97c9da:1

value
24086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 688c583bb4e0cb71aaedda6482bf4719303308d0 OP_EQUAL
address
3BDpKp4Dscr6K4FYEX6ti9hLdMdB9BSWoy
transaction
5dec07f3fb58690492e3faab3d07d287c2266d66d4cc3f86cb04f4bb6d97c9da
confirmations
155657
spent
true